Course Overview
This 5-day course provides participants with a comprehensive understanding of gathering and distribution systems design in the oil and gas industry, with a focus on flow assurance. Participants will explore the fundamentals of fluid mechanics, multiphase flow, flow assurance issues, and design considerations for gathering and distribution systems, as well as oil and gas export pipelines. Hands-on exercises and case studies using industry-standard software such as PIPESIM™ and OLGA™ will be conducted to simulate tie-in assessments and multiphase dynamic simulations.
